  • Patent number: 11389776
    Abstract: The invention provides a reaction system for the production of ethylene carbonate and/or ethylene glycol. The system having a guard bed system upstream of a catalytic EO reactor. The guard bed system having a feed line supplying a gaseous feed to be treated and an effluent line configured to remove the treated gaseous feed. The guard bed system has two or more guard bed vessels arranged in series in sequential order, each having an inlet, a bed of guard bed material and an outlet. The inlet of each guard bed vessel is attached by means of valves to both the feed line and the outlet of the guard bed vessel preceding it in sequential order. The outlet of each guard bed vessel is attached by means of valves to both the effluent line and to the inlet of the guard bed vessel following it in sequential order.

  • Patent number: 11389225
    Abstract: A radio frequency (RF) current sensor for remotely activating a smoke evacuation device in an electrosurgical system includes a sensor body with a cable interfacing sidewall and a retaining member. The cable interfacing sidewall and the retaining member define a retention pocket for receiving a cable communicating RF current. The RF current sensor additionally includes a sensor element for detecting RF current in the cable and a sensor cable in electrical communication with the sensor element. The RF current sensor can operate in at least two modes, depending on whether the cable communicates RF current to a monopolar or bipolar electrosurgical instrument, but regardless of the operation mode, the sensor cable can communicate an activation signal and a current signal derived from the detected RF current to the smoke evacuation device, which activates or adjusts the period of time and/or the smoke evacuation flow rate of a vacuum source.
